O’rta qiymat haqida tushuncha
Agar variantalar X1, X2,…….. Xn bo’lsa,
tanlanmaning o’rta qiymati
X=(x1+x2+…..xn)/n
songa aytiladi.
6
1-misol. 11-sinf o‘quvchilaridan 12 nafari tanlab olinib, ularning
bo‘ylari o‘lchandi:
168, 159, 181, 172, 161, 163, 164, 170, 169, 154, 168, 175.
O‘quvchilarning o‘rtacha bo‘yi necha santimetr?
O‘quvchilardan nechtasining bo‘yi o‘rtacha bo‘ydan baland?
Yechilishi:O‘lchash natijalarini qo‘shib, o‘quvchilar
soniga bo‘lamiz:
(168+159+181+172+161+163+164+170+169+154+168+175):12=167.
Demak, o‘quvchilarning o‘rtacha bo‘yi 167 cm ekan.
O‘quvchilardan 7 nafarining bo‘ylari o‘rtacha bo‘ydan baland.

Moda haqida tushuncha
Berilgan variatsion qatorda o’rganilayotgan
belgining eng ko’p uchraydigan qiymati
moda deyiladi va M0 kabi belgilanadi.
8
2-misol. O‘quvchining chorak davomida matematika fanidan
olgan baholari 5, 3, 4, 2, 5, 5, 4, 3, 3, 5, deylik.
M0 =5
Sababi qoidaga ko’ra variatsion qatorda eng ko’p
uchrab turgan qiymat 5 ga teng.
“5” bahosi - 4 marta
“4” bahosi - 2 marta
“3” bahosi - 3 marta
“2” bahosi - 1 marta

Mediana haqida tushuncha
Variatsion qator hadlarining soni toq bo’lsa,
bu qator o’rtasida joylashgan had mediana
deyiladi va Me kabi belgilanadi .
Variatsion qator hadlarining soni juft
bo’lsa, bu qator o’rtasida joylashgan ikkita
sonning o’rta arifmetigi mediana bo’ladi.
10
3-misol. Statistik ma’lumotlar qatorining medianasini toping:
3, 6, 5, 6, 4, 5, 5, 6, 7;
n = 9, (n+1)/2=5 bo‘lgani uchun variatsion
qatorning o‘rta hadini topamiz:
3, 4, 5, 5, 5, 6, 6, 6, 7.
Demak, mediana 5 ga teng ekan.

Tanlanmaning kengligi haqida
tushuncha
Variatsion qatorning eng katta hadi Xn
bilan eng kichik hadi X1 orasidagi farq
(ayirma), ya’ni Xn - X1 son X1, X2 …, Xn
tanlanmaning kengligi deyiladi. .
12
11-sinf o‘quvchilaridan 12 nafari tanlab olinib, ularning
bo‘ylari o‘lchandi:
168, 159, 181, 172, 161, 163, 164, 170, 169, 154, 168, 175.
Bu misolda
tanlanmaning eng katta qiymati - 181
tanlanmaning eng katta qiymati - 154
Tanlanmaning kengligi
181-154=27 ga teng bo’ladi.
